## Changed defaults

Heads up: the Ledgerline tax-rate lookup cache now defaults to a 15-minute TTL instead of 24 hours. Turns out rates in the Veldt County sandbox were going stale mid-demo, which was embarrassing. Eviction is now LRU rather than FIFO, and the cache warms on boot. If you're reviewing, check that nothing hardcodes the old TTL. The new defaults land as follows.

deployment values, bajop-taweg:
holwyn:
  log_level: debug
  metrics_host: metrics.holwyn.zemvarsys.internal
  pool_size: 32

TICKET: Fan-out backpressure stalls in Hollowell notifier

Severity: high. Under burst load the fan-out workers stop acking and the queue depth climbs until delivery latency exceeds the SLO. Suspect the retry loop holds the channel semaphore. Mitigation: scale workers and drain the dead-letter queue. On-call: reproduce on staging first. Attach logs correlated with the trace token below.

build token for tajeg-bajep: htk14_409ba9df6b8acb

## Schema Registry Basics

All events at Cobblestream flow through the Ledgerline schema registry, which validates payloads against the latest compatible version before they reach consumers. On-call engineers mostly interact with it during compatibility failures: a producer pushing a breaking change will see rejected publishes, not silent drops. Never force-register a schema during an incident; mark the producer unhealthy and page the owning team instead. Registration rules and rollback steps are documented here:

wiki page, kahog-hahig: https://vault.zemvargrid.internal/display/deploy/repo/settings/merge_requests/job/settings/6f3b933774dbc5320a4daa18

**Q: How do I recover admin access to TraceLattice if the dashboard locks me out?**

A: TraceLattice stitches request traces across all Fennhold microservices, so losing dashboard access blocks incident triage. Recovery requires two steps: confirm your identity with the platform lead, then open the emergency console on the collector node. When the console requests authentication, provide the passphrase listed below.

recovery phrase for yahap-faduf: sorion-kasath-briath-gorius-ulaael-zorvan-aldiel-quenwyn-casdor-framir-julwyn-novvan-zorox